Mentioned In Dispatches – Season 6 Ep 2 – Online Napoleonicisms

5 February 2021 ~

What started life as a discussion about online convention events quickly morphed into a longer chat about Cyrano’s choice of battles & projects for his online wargames through Saturday Night Fights and Wednesday Night Warfare.  We also talk about how to conduct a synchronous multi-player live Kriegsspiel through TTS, or some other medium, and what sorts of ‘tentpole’ events we might have at future ACDC’s.  There’s also the still-unanswered question about just how many times we’re going to play the 1809 Bavarian campaign.
